Matías Alemanno’s try gives Gloucester a bonus point in defeat

Gloucester were beaten at home on Saturday. The 31-26 defeat sees Gloucester occupying bottom spot in the English Premiership. Despite losing against the Northampton Saints, Gloucester did come away with a competition point. Matías Alemanno’s 78th minute try gave Gloucester a bonus point in defeat.

Alemanno was one of two players from Córdoba starting for Gloucester. He played second-row and Santiago Carreras played fullback. Carreras made his first start, though it was bitter-sweet rather than memorable. Carreras had an aerial collision with George Furbank. The ugly incident saw both players’ leaving the match early.

Gloucester have 7 competition points. This is three fewer than the 11th placed Worcester Warriors. Next up  for Gloucester is an away match against London Irish. Carreras is unlikely to play in the game next Saturday.
